Why Stubaier Glacier is perfect for ski lessons

The Stubaier Glacier distinguishes itself as an ideal learning environment for skiers of all levels. This glacier ski area offers guaranteed snow reliability from October to June, so you don’t have to worry about closed slopes or poor conditions. For beginners, this means consistent, predictable conditions in which they can take their first steps without the uncertainty of changeable weather conditions.

The varied terrain of the Stubaier Glacier makes it particularly suitable for ski lessons Stubaier Glacier. Wide, gentle slopes give beginners the space to practice without pressure from other skiers, while steeper runs challenge advanced skiers. This natural progression in difficulty level ensures that instructors can perfectly tailor their lessons to their students’ level.

The high-altitude location at 3,210 meters offers not only spectacular views, but also optimal snow quality. This powder snow is more forgiving for beginning skiers who are still learning to fall and get back up. At the same time, it offers advanced skiers the opportunity to perfect their carving technique on perfectly groomed slopes.

Private versus group lessons: what suits you best

The choice between private ski lessons and group lessons largely determines your learning experience on the Stubaier Glacier. Private lessons offer unparalleled personal attention, where your instructor can focus completely on your specific challenges and goals. This often results in faster progress, especially for beginners who need extra confidence or advanced skiers who want to work on specific techniques.

Group lessons, on the other hand, create a social, supportive learning environment where you can learn from fellow students. The dynamics of a group often motivate and make the learning process more enjoyable, especially for children and social personalities. Moreover, group lessons are more budget-friendly, allowing you to book more lesson days within the same budget.

Your personal learning style plays a crucial role in this decision. Are you someone who likes to learn at your own pace without pressure from others? Then private lessons are probably ideal. Do you enjoy the energy and motivation that arises in a group of like-minded skiers? Then group ski lessons offer exactly what you’re looking for. Many skiers combine both: they start with a private lesson to lay the foundation and then switch to group lessons for further development.

Ski lessons for every level: from beginner to expert

Beginning skiers on the Stubaier Glacier usually start with lessons that focus on balance, basic techniques and safety on the slopes. These lessons take place on specially selected, gentle slopes where you can practice without stress. Instructors pay extra attention to building confidence and creating a positive first experience with the sport.

Advanced beginners and intermediate skiers work on refining their turning technique, learning to carve and exploring different types of terrain. This phase is crucial, as skiers learn to expand their comfort zone and tackle more challenging slopes. The instructors on the Stubaier Glacier specialize in guiding this important transition.

Expert skiers can choose from specialized lessons such as off-piste skiing, race technique or freestyle elements. These advanced programs make use of the glacier’s varied terrain and the expertise of highly qualified instructors. The goal is not only technical improvement, but also expanding your ski experience to new dimensions of the sport.

Determining your correct level is essential for a successful learning experience. Many ski schools offer assessment sessions to place you precisely in the right group or lesson, so you can optimally benefit from the instruction.

How far in advance should I book my ski lessons on the Stubaier Glacier?

For the best availability and choice of instructors we recommend booking at least 2-3 weeks in advance, especially during peak periods like Christmas holidays and February. Last-minute bookings are often still possible, but you'll have less choice of time slots and instructors.

What if the weather is bad during my booked ski lessons?

The Stubaier Glacier has the advantage of reliable snow conditions, but in extremely bad weather (such as heavy snowfall or storms) lessons may be postponed. Most ski schools offer flexible rebooking options and full refunds if lessons cannot proceed due to weather conditions.

Can I switch between private and group lessons during my stay?

Yes, many ski schools on the Stubaier Glacier offer flexible packages where you can switch between lesson types. This is especially useful if you start with a private lesson to learn the basics and then switch to group lessons for more social interaction and cost-effectiveness.
